The Paperboy is ambitious in it's direction, but feels overstuffed and messy. The narrative starts out strong and then, quite quickly, falls off the edge of a cliff. Each character has their own story that clashes here, and it all feels overproduced, but strangely underdone.
Nicole Kidman pees on Zac Efron yes, but the scene as a whole just feels a little pointless. I get that Lee Daniels aimed to make this movie in the vein of a 70's flick, but I just didn't get invested.
I just got a little bored.
This film is supposed to be darkly funny, but it just didn't work for me.
